About

Loes M. Olde Loohuis is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Genetics and Psychiatry and Mental health. According to data from OpenAlex, Loes M. Olde Loohuis has authored 35 papers receiving a total of 494 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 14 papers in Molecular Biology, 13 papers in Genetics and 6 papers in Psychiatry and Mental health. Recurrent topics in Loes M. Olde Loohuis’s work include Genetic Associations and Epidemiology (10 papers), Bioinformatics and Genomic Networks (6 papers) and Schizophrenia research and treatment (4 papers). Loes M. Olde Loohuis is often cited by papers focused on Genetic Associations and Epidemiology (10 papers), Bioinformatics and Genomic Networks (6 papers) and Schizophrenia research and treatment (4 papers). Loes M. Olde Loohuis collaborates with scholars based in United States, The Netherlands and United Kingdom. Loes M. Olde Loohuis's co-authors include Bud Mishra, Roel A. Ophoff, Daniele Ramazzotti, Giancarlo Mauri, Alex Graudenzi, Marco Antoniotti, Giulio Caravagna, René S. Kahn, Ilya Korsunsky and Rita M. Cantor and has published in prestigious journals such as Nature, Nature Communications and Nature Neuroscience.
